By REPUBLICA

KATHMANDU, May 18: Nepali Congress (NC) lawmaker Arjun Narsingh KC has demanded that the government make public the report prepared by the National Human Rights Commission (NHRC) on the Gen Z movement.



Speaking at Monday’s meeting of the House of Representatives, KC called for the release of the report prepared by a committee formed by the NHRC to investigate the incidents of September 8 and 9.

He said Parliament should also be informed about the report prepared under the coordination of NHRC member Lily Thapa. “On the 9th, for nearly 12 hours, Nepali citizens were left orphaned, without the state. The government must ensure such incidents never happen again; that is what the people want,” he said.


He also said that another report prepared by a probe committee led by former Special Court Chair Gauri Bahadur Karki has not yet been formally made public.


“These reports should not be hidden, nor should the public be misled. They must be released immediately, and those responsible should face the strictest legal action,” he added.
